That's not true at all.
If a=2 and b=3 . . . then
2 · a · b = 12
but
a² + b² = 13 .
This doesn't satisfy your statement, because 12 and 13 are not equal.
Right off hand, it looks to me as if your statement is true
ONLY if
|a| = |b| ('a' = plus or minus 'b')
and NOT for any other pairs of numbers.
The two equations are vertical angle, which would be equal to each other.
Set the equations to equal and solve for x:
5x -10 = 3x +40
Subtract 3x from both sides:
2x -10 = 40
Add 10 to both sides:
2x = 50
Divide both sides by 2:
x = 50 / 2
x = 25
The answer is B. 25
